--- Comment #11 from Gülşah Köse  ---
I found new reproducement steps without excel

1. Open calc
2. Expand A column till B column with mouse
3. Type one line X to A1
4. Type one line Y TO A2
5. Select all cells with Ctrl+A and click "Wrap text"
6. Now copy the YY line and paste 20 times. (to same cell)
7. See print preview

Actual Results:  
A1 and A2 cells intertwined

Expected Results:
It should show true margin values. (Default 0,35mm from all sides)
